40 * Read the configured content-level permissions for the item of the given type and ID.
42 * 'contentType' should be one of: page, book, chapter, bookshelf.
43 * 'contentId' should be the relevant ID of that item type you'd like to handle permissions for.
45 * The permissions shown are those that override the default for just the specified item, they do not show the
46 * full evaluated permission for a role, nor do they reflect permissions inherited from other items in the hierarchy.
47 * Fallback permission values may be `null` when inheriting is active.

60 * Update the configured content-level permission overrides for the item of the given type and ID.
61 * 'contentType' should be one of: page, book, chapter, bookshelf.
63 * 'contentId' should be the relevant ID of that item type you'd like to handle permissions for.
64 * Providing an empty `role_permissions` array will remove any existing configured role permissions,
65 * so you may want to fetch existing permissions beforehand if just adding/removing a single item.
66 * You should completely omit the `owner_id`, `role_permissions` and/or the `fallback_permissions` properties
67 * from your request data if you don't wish to update details within those categories.
